| Hi,
I create a site with some dhtml menu and some java script that i put on a
top border. Everything is working great until i publish my site and then it
looks like the publishing change the pointer to my script...
Anyone have any idea on how to prevent that???
So what i do is simple. I have a menu. when you put your mouse over it the
logo change. After I publish my site the directory of the logo is wrong????
Thanks for your help.
| |
| Thomas A. Rowe 2007-02-23, 6:16 pm |
| You need to use absolute URLs to images and links.
Ex: http://www.yourdomainname.com/images/mylogo.gif
FP can not manage links embedded in scripts not written by FP.
